Saprolegniasis and its Manufacturers A Closer Look at Fungal Diseases in Aquaculture


Saprolegniasis is a disease caused by water molds of the genus Saprolegnia, which are commonly found in freshwater environments. This disease primarily affects fish and various aquatic organisms, leading to significant economic losses in aquaculture and ornamental fish industries. The pathogen introduces a serious threat to fish health, especially in crowded or poorly maintained aquatic systems, and understanding its implications is crucial for sustaining fisheries and the livelihoods dependent on them.


The Saprolegnia species, specifically Saprolegnia parasitica and Saprolegnia diclina, are notorious for infecting fish eggs, fry, and juvenile fish. These opportunistic pathogens exploit compromised host defenses, often taking hold in fish weakened by other stressors such as poor water quality, overcrowding, or injury. The infection typically manifests as a fuzzy growth on the skin, fins, and gills of the fish, which can lead to mortality if not treated promptly.

Manufacturers of aquaculture products have developed various formulations to manage saprolegniasis. These products generally fall into several categories antifungal treatments, water quality enhancers, and biosecurity products. Antifungal agents, such as formalin and potassium permanganate, are commonly used in aquaculture to reduce the incidence of Saprolegnia infections. These chemicals serve to inhibit the growth of the fungus and are applied directly to infected water systems or used as dips for affected fish.

Beyond chemical treatments, manufacturers have also focused on developing holistic approaches to managing health within aquaculture systems. This includes creating probiotics designed to boost the immune systems of fish, thereby reducing their susceptibility to infections like saprolegniasis. These probiotics consist of beneficial microorganisms that can outcompete pathogenic species and maintain a balanced microbial environment in aquaculture systems.


Another significant line of products offered by manufacturers is water quality enhancers. Regular monitoring and maintenance of water quality are critical in preventing infections caused by Saprolegnia. Manufacturers provide solutions to help aquaculturists manage turbidity, temperature, pH levels, and organic waste in their systems. Improved water quality not only helps in preventing saprolegniasis but also promotes overall fish health and growth, leading to a more sustainable and profitable aquaculture operation.


Biosecurity products are also pivotal in the arsenal against saprolegniasis. Manufacturers supply disinfection tools, equipment sterilization methods, and containment systems to limit the spread of pathogens within aquaculture facilities. Investing in biosecurity measures can drastically reduce disease outbreaks, including those caused by Saprolegnia species, thus safeguarding the health of fish populations.
